Bahrain youth face tough Gulf Cup draw

Bahrain have been drawn in Group B alongside Saudi Arabia, Kuwait and Iraq for the AGCFF U17 Gulf Cup in Doha next month.
The tournament runs from 20 September to 2 October, with Group A featuring the UAE, Oman, Yemen and hosts Qatar. The draw was made yesterday at the Arab Gulf Cup Football Federation headquarters in the Qatari capital.
Bahrain’s squad, led by Croatian coach Ugo Klingor, are currently on a training camp in Bosnia and Herzegovina. They play FK Zeljeznicar Sarajevo in a friendly today, followed by two meetings with Bosnia’s youth team before returning home at the end of the month.
The Gulf Cup is the first of two major assignments this year for Bahrain’s under-17s. They also take part in the AFC U17 Asian Cup 2026 qualifiers from 22 to 30 November, where they have been placed in Group A with hosts China, Bangladesh, Brunei, Timor-Leste and Sri Lanka.
Only the group winners progress to the finals in Saudi Arabia next May, joining the nine Asian nations who have already qualified through the Fifa U17 World Cup, including Qatar, Japan, South Korea and Saudi Arabia.
